Hummus is much more than just a dip for pita bread; it’s a remarkably versatile culinary companion that can elevate a wide range of dishes. Of course, the classic pairing with fresh vegetables like carrots and celery is always satisfying, but expanding your horizons to include bell peppers, radishes, cucumber slices, or even crunchy snap peas introduces delightful fresh textures and flavors that harmonize beautifully with hummus’s creamy richness.
Beyond raw veggies, hummus makes a wonderful addition to salads. Dolloping it onto vibrant greens or mixing it into grain bowls adds depth, creaminess, and a subtle earthiness that complements fresh herbs, roasted vegetables, and tangy dressings. When it comes to wraps and sandwiches, hummus acts as a flavorful, moist spread that can replace mayo or mustard, enhancing everything from grilled veggie wraps to chicken and turkey sandwiches.
Warm, toasted bread-whether pita, sourdough, or even a crusty baguette-creates a heavenly contrast to hummus’s smoothness. The heat brings out toasted notes, making the pairing especially comforting. For more inventive uses, spreading hummus over grilled chicken adds a Mediterranean flair while keeping the meat juicy. Roasted potatoes topped with a generous smear of hummus offer a fantastic fusion of creamy and crispy textures that surprise and delight the palate.
